Excell Supply is the fastest growing education specialist agency in North Wales and the North West, specialising in filling temporary, long term, and permanent education vacancies in schools across North Wales, the Wirral, Warrington, Cheshire, and Shropshire. We are dedicated to building strong relationships with schools and candidates, providing innovative solutions, and offering professional development opportunities. With a focus on Safeguarding Children and Safer Recruitment in Education, Excell Supply maintains high standards in vetting and clearing procedures for all candidates.

This is a full-time on-site role, working with an incredibly supportive and successful team, in our Chester office, based on Chester Business Park. You will be responsible for building and maintaining relationships with schools within the North West area, as well as recruiting education professionals who are looking for temporary supply work within your area. Our aim is to match schools with the best candidates and provide a friendly and professional service to everyone we work with. The role will involve making business development calls to prospective clients, booking supply staff for schools as requested, and pre-screening and interviewing candidates. You will also be required to attend events such as university and job centre career fairs. The hours for this role are 7.30am-5.00pm Monday to Friday during term time, and 9.00am-4.00pm during the school holidays.

How to prepare for a job interview at CBK Açores - Corretores de Seguros Lda

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you research Excell Supply thoroughly. Understand their mission, values, and the specific role of an Education Recruitment Consultant.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in the company.

Showcase Your Relationship-Building Skills

Since the role involves building relationships with schools and candidates, pr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ully established connections. Highlight your customer service skills and how they can benefit Excell Supply.

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ect questions about how you'd handle specific situations, like dealing with a difficult client or managing multiple recruitment tasks. Think through your responses ahead of time, using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ers.

Dress the Part and Be Punctual

First impressions matter! Dress professionally and arrive on time for your interview. This shows respect for the interviewer's time and demonstrates your commitment to the role. Plus, it sets a positive tone for the conversation.
